1、hand out
分发;散发
One of my jobs was to hand out the prizes.
我的职责之一是分发奖品。
Food is still being handed out.
还在向大家分发食物。
给予(忠告、许可等)
I listened to a lot of people handing out a lot of advice.
我听了很多人提出的各种建议。
Planning permission is handed out sparingly.
建筑许可证的发放是很谨慎的。
2、definite
明确的;确定的
It's too soon to give a definite answer.
要给出一个明确的答复,现在还为时过早。
Her Royal Highness has definite views about most things.
女王陛下对大多数事情都有明确的观点。
清楚的;明显的;无疑的
There has already been a definite improvement.
已经有了显著的改进。
That's a very definite possibility.
那是很有可能的。
(证据或信息)确凿的,确切的
We didn't have any definite proof.
我们没有任何确实的证据。
If you have any definite news of my husband, please let me know.
如果有我丈夫的确切消息,请一定告诉我。